Key Responsibilities:
Be the friendly face welcoming new patients and families.
Support the Orthodontist with assessments and data collection.
Present treatment plans and financial options in a clear, compassionate way.
Guide families through every step of their orthodontic journey—from first visit to first smile.
Collaborate across clinical and admin teams for seamless patient care.
Promote a warm, inclusive clinic environment and celebrate patient wins!
What You Bring:
A positive, patient-first attitude and outstanding communication skills.
1+ year in a dental front office or treatment coordinator role is an asset.
Level II Dental Assistant certification or clinical background? Even better!
Strong computer skills (Microsoft Office, dental software).
A natural team player, passionate about learning and helping others thrive.
